转眼间使用ReactNative开发已经半年了,从0到现在收获很多,通过小伙伴们的帮助和自己的学习,总算掌握了一项技能~
ReactNative项目一直是团队开发,刚进来时项目的架构已经存在,一直很喜欢架构之类的东西,自己也在慢慢的学习怎么从0到1的去搭建项目,趁着升级Navigation,自作主张把项目的架构改了改,出现了一堆一堆的bug,幸得伙伴们的宽容,bug总算一天一天的减少,对于项目的架构与多人开发也有了进一步的了解。
自己也一直想设计下项目的框架,所以才有了这个项目,就当是练手的吧
本来是想上架的,但是后来一想项目这么low,就别丢脸了~就放在github上吧,算是小小的记录
项目是一个很小很简单的项目,纯展示类
基于 我自己的项目模板: https://github.com/chjwrr/RNAppModel 进行开发的。
模板采用Navigation搭建,里面封装了一些简单的控件、网络请求、数据存储之类的工具类,后期会逐步的完善;添加了常用的三方插件